The Square Hotel Kanazawa
36.57075, 136.65508The 4-star Square Hotel Kanazawa, located nearly a 10-minute ride from Myoryuji Temple, features a lift, a snack and drink vending machine. The hotel is a good starting point for exploring Kanazawa, including Omicho Market, which is just a 5-minute walk away.
Location
This Kanazawa property is about 35 km from Komatsu airport and 19 minutes' stroll from such cultural venues as Memorial Monument of the Birthplace of D. T. Suzuki. The Square Hotel Kanazawa offers proximity to such natural sights as the Japanese Kenroku-en Park (1.5 km) and Kenrokuen Garden (1.6 km). The accommodation also lies a short stroll from a garden, and Kanazawa Hyakubangai Shopping Center is a mere 1.7 km away. Entertainment in the area includes Ishikawa Ongakudo Concert Hall within walking distance of The Square Hotel Kanazawa.
Musashigatsuji and Omi-cho Market bus stop is within 5 minutes' walk of this Kanazawa property.
Rooms
You can choose from one of the 195 air-conditioned rooms with complimentary Wi-Fi and a cable flat-screen TV, and self-catering amenities like an electric kettle. Guests can use a sauna and a shower, along with guest toiletries.
Eat & Drink
This Kanazawa hotel offers breakfast in the restaurant. The seafood restaurant Fuwari is not too far from the property.
